Output 58ecd52195fae0c26bc7d7bc6682a2fd5e97a83abcf4e161f48d4ba7596593e2:1

value
2229777673
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 073c22d1d7c382dae4ac9e9aad39fb8921d8935e OP_EQUALVERIFY OP_CHECKSIG
address
1fFmfebRpojzc436Xme3gHmzaXfS9x2Wy
transaction
58ecd52195fae0c26bc7d7bc6682a2fd5e97a83abcf4e161f48d4ba7596593e2
spent
true